Sharpes man found with stab wounds

A Redemption Sharpes family is in mourning after one of their members was killed on J’Ouvert morning.

Oran “Bobo” Cuffy of Redemption Sharpes reportedly found lying on the road near to the Intermediate School during the early hours of Monday, July 4, while celebrating the J’ouvert festivities. {{more}}The 21-year-old had received a fatal stab wound to his back. He was pronounced dead on arrival at the Milton Cato Memorial Hospital.

Cuffy was the lone murder victim for Vincy Mas 2005.

Relatives said the family had received information that Cuffy’s death was as a result of mistaken identity. It is believed that the youngster was mistaken for a cousin.

LaFleur Cruickshank, the aunt of the deceased said she saw her nephew Oran at approximately 3 a.m. that morning.

“I asked him if he playing J’Ouvert and he said he is a Grammar School boy,” said Cruickshank.

She said when she received the news shortly after 5 a.m that he had died she was shocked.

Cruickshank said the stab to Cuffy’s back might have punctured his heart.

She said a young lady told her Cuffy had been dancing with a young lady when he was attacked by six guys. He managed to flee the scene but was caught near to the “Ju-C” building on Granby and James Streets where he was stabbed.

Up to press time on Wednesday, the police said no one had been arrested for the murder.
